# Break-Glass: CompactKite Log Compaction

Hey reviewer — if compaction on the Ferrow message queue wedges and on-call can't reach the admin plane, break-glass applies. Grab the emergency operator role, pause compaction on the stuck partition, and file an incident note within an hour. Unsealing the emergency credential bundle requires the recovery passphrase shown directly below.

unlock words, kajog-bahif: wendor-praael-ralys-julvan-kasath-kelys-wenmir-wenius-julax

# Slimforge — Environments

Slimforge trims base images before they hit the registry. Three environments: dev (anything goes), staging (mirrors prod weekly), prod (locked, change via pipeline only). Don't hand-edit prod; drift gets reverted nightly. Build logs live in the tooling dashboard. Each environment's pipeline reads the configuration below.

deployment values, kadug-fawip:
[fenath]
port = 9200
region = north-3
host = fenath.lumicworks.corp
timeout_ms = 250
retries = 7

After the 3.2.1 rollout, several sites in the Norveld region report the updater rejecting the pick-list optimizer bundle with "signature mismatch." Investigation shows those nodes still pin the pre-rotation trust root, so any bundle signed after last Thursday fails. Support should not instruct customers to disable verification under any circumstances. Instead, walk them through replacing the pinned key in the updater config and re-running the install. The correct current signing key is below.

deploy key for fafof-yaguf: bky4_zHj6